Can Worms Be Transferred From Dog To Human. One of the most common ways that worms can be transmitted from dogs to humans is through the ingestion of contaminated soil or feces. Yes, humans can get worms from dogs through contaminated food, water, or soil. One of the most common ways humans can get worms from dogs is through direct contact with contaminated soil or feces. Yes, humans can get worms from dogs through contact with contaminated feces, soil, or fleas. Learn how worms affect humans, how to prevent and treat them, and how to protect your pets and home from. Worms, or parasitic helminths, are common in dogs and can sometimes be transferred to humans. Learn about the types of worms, the symptoms, and the prevention methods for both dogs and humans. These tapeworms can be transferred to a human who strokes the fur of an infested dog or cat, picking up microscopic eggs as they do so.
